Aortic dissection is a life-threatening condition with a rising incidence, where early and accurate diagnosis is critical to reducing mortality. However, healthcare practitioners often have limited access to realistic hands-on training tools for recognising and differentiating between normal aortic anatomy and pathological conditions during ultrasound examinations.

Real-Phant introduces a realistic, 3D-printed vascular phantom that replicates both healthy aortic anatomy and aortic dissection conditions for Point-of-Care Ultrasound (POCUS) training. This enables healthcare practitioners to practise and improve diagnostic skills in a controlled and realistic simulation environment.
